Concept

What this lesson teaches

This activity immerses children in ethical dilemmas faced on social media platforms. By acting out scenarios, children learn to navigate online interactions responsibly, fostering empathy and critical thinking skills.

      Why It Works

      The learning connection

      Role-playing scenarios promotes embodied cognition, allowing children to physically engage with ethical choices. This immersive practice helps solidify their understanding of consequences and encourages them to internalize ethical behaviors through real-world applications.

      Extend the Lesson

      Try it with your learner

      1. Write down 5 social media scenarios on separate pieces of paper (e.g., sharing gossip, cyberbullying). 2. Fold and place them in a bowl. 3. Take turns picking a scenario and role-playing it with family members. 4. Discuss the ethical implications of each scenario after acting it out. 5. Brainstorm alternative responses to the dilemmas presented. 6. Reflect on how these choices affect others in real life.
